Tendering is more than procurement
Companies are not simply looking for the lowest rate, they want the most competitive price combined with the right service level for them. Whether it’s in the food, pharmaceutical, or baby products industry, quality and reliability come first.
True value is found in selecting the right carriers, setting clear and realistic requirements, and creating a foundation for reliable execution. The tender process should secure capacity while ensuring service excellence.
Step 1: Defining requirements and data foundations
Every successful tender starts with clarity. Together with our customers, we review the requirements, refine service levels, operational standards, and compliance needs to ensure they are up to date and future-ready.
Data quality is equally critical. Many companies face fragmented shipment information. With our experience across numerous tender projects, we know which data is essential, how to clean it, and how to structure it into a solid baseline for realistic comparisons and scenarios. If the customer is using our TMS then we have already a complete data set.
Step 2: Precision and transparency with carriers
Our tendering process is built on trust and transparency. We invite both existing and new carriers from our network, ensuring the right mix while always respecting customer preferences for preferred or excluded partners.
Through structured bid rounds, transparent analysis, and in-depth meetings, we ensure every carrier fully understands the requirements and has the chance to present their best proposal. This way, we achieve the right cost-service balance and establish partnerships based on mutual understanding.
Step 3: Implementation: where value becomes reality
A tender only delivers value when it’s successfully implemented, and this is where CAROZ makes the difference.
We don’t stop at analysis, we take responsibility for turning results into execution. This involves setting up service level agreements, preparing contracts, and embedding rates and rules directly into the Transport Management System (TMS).
With the right setup, rates are uploaded in the correct format, allocations are managed automatically, and performance is tracked in real time. Our Control Tower model ensures operational continuity while integrating new carriers and processes, making sure that what was promised in the tender is delivered in daily operations
